Understanding Holistic Personal Branding and Its Importance
Holistic personal branding is an approach that considers every aspect of a wellness entrepreneur's identity, values, and mission to create a consistent and authentic presence. Unlike traditional branding, which often focuses solely on visual elements or marketing tactics, holistic branding integrates personal story, lifestyle, skills, and client relationships. This approach helps build trust and meaningful connections with an audience.
For wellness entrepreneurs, holistic personal branding is essential because it aligns their business with their true self and the core principles of wellness. It encourages transparency and authenticity, which are highly valued in the wellness community. When your brand reflects who you genuinely are, you attract clients who resonate with your message and values, fostering long-term loyalty and engagement.
By embracing holistic personal branding, wellness entrepreneurs can differentiate themselves in a crowded market. It allows them to communicate their unique approach to health and well-being clearly and consistently, making it easier for potential clients to understand and relate to their offerings.

Comparing Personal Branding Approaches for Wellness Entrepreneurs
When it comes to personal brand growth, wellness entrepreneurs often face a choice between traditional and holistic branding approaches. Traditional personal branding typically focuses on clear messaging, consistent visuals, and targeted marketing to establish a professional presence. This method emphasizes building authority through expertise and a polished image, which can be effective for reaching a broad audience quickly.
On the other hand, holistic personal branding integrates multiple aspects of the entrepreneur’s life and values, aiming for authenticity and connection. This approach encourages sharing personal stories, wellness philosophies, and lifestyle elements that resonate with a niche audience. While it may take more time to develop, holistic branding often fosters deeper trust and long-term engagement.
Each approach has its benefits and challenges. Traditional branding can be more straightforward to implement but might feel impersonal or rigid. Holistic branding requires vulnerability and ongoing self-reflection, which can be demanding but rewarding in building genuine relationships.
Wellness entrepreneurs should consider their goals, audience, and personal comfort when choosing a strategy. Combining elements from both methods can also create a balanced and effective personal brand.
